- (a)This subpart applies to each new, reconstructed, or existing affected source at an HCl production facility.
- (b)The affected source is the group of one or more HCl production facilities at a plant site that are subject to this subpart, and all associated wastewater operations, which contain the collection of emission streams listed in paragraphs (b)(1) through (5) of this section.
- (1)Each emission stream from an HCl process vent.
- (2)Each emission stream from an HCl storage tank.
- (3)Each emission stream from an HCl transfer operation.
- (4)Each emission stream resulting from leaks from equipment in HCl service.
- (5)Each emission stream from HCl wastewater operations. There are no emission limitations or other requirements in this subpart that apply to HCl wastewater operations.
- (c)An affected source is a new affected source if you commenced construction of the affected source after September 18, 2001 and you met the applicability criteria of § 63.8985 at the time you commenced construction.
- (d)An affected source is reconstructed if you meet the criteria as defined in § 63.2.
- (e)An affected source is existing if it is not new or reconstructed.
